Certificates Market Overview
The global Certificates Market size estimated at USD 60850.75 million in 2026 and is projected to reach USD 98618.28 million by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 5.52% from 2026 to 2035.

BY TYPE
SSL Certificates: SSL certificates remain the most dominant segment within the Certificates Market due to increasing online transaction security requirements and rapid cloud infrastructure expansion across enterprises. More than 82% of commercial websites globally deploy SSL or TLS encryption protocols to secure customer interactions, online payments, and digital communication channels. Certificates Market Trends show that over 74% of enterprises implemented automated SSL certificate management systems to reduce downtime risks caused by certificate expiration. Financial institutions account for nearly 33% of enterprise SSL deployments because banking systems require encrypted authentication for digital payment processing and online banking activities. E-commerce platforms also contribute significantly, with approximately 69% of online retailers increasing SSL certificate installations to improve customer trust and cybersecurity compliance.
Code Signing Certificates: Code signing certificates represent a rapidly expanding segment in the Certificates Market due to increasing software security concerns and the rising prevalence of malicious code attacks. More than 67% of software development companies globally adopted code signing certificates to authenticate application publishers and ensure software integrity during downloads and updates. Certificates Market Insights indicate that over 58% of enterprises enhanced software security verification protocols due to growing ransomware and malware incidents targeting enterprise applications. The technology sector remains the largest adopter, contributing approximately 39% of global code signing certificate deployments across software distribution channels and enterprise application ecosystems.
